Latest Patents

Madsen's latest patents include a method of diagnosing preclinical diabetes. This invention relates to diagnosing preclinical insulin-dependent diabetes mellitus by determining the T cell response to a specific islet cell antigen, fetal antigen 1 (FA1), or the presence of autoantibodies against FA1 in serum. Additionally, he has developed a test kit for use in this method, as well as a pharmaceutical composition of FA1 for therapy of insulin-dependent diabetes mellitus. Another significant patent involves the use of a pharmaceutical composition comprising appetite-suppressing peptides for the treatment of obesity or type II diabetes.
